caustic - Dictionary definition and meaning for caustic

CAUSTIC

  • (noun) any chemical substance that burns or destroys living tissue

    The workers in the mine developed respiratory illnesses due to their constant exposure to caustic dust particles. -added by Aswathy_inlas

  • (adj.) of a substance, especially a strong acid; capable of destroying or eating away by chemical action

    synonyms : corrosive , erosive , mordant , vitriolic

    The caustic effect of Hydrochloric acid enhanced the speed of the reaction. -added by Aswathy_inlas

  • (adj.) harsh or corrosive in tone

    "an acerbic tone piercing otherwise flowery prose", "a barrage of acid comments", "her acrid remarks make her many enemies", "bitter words", "blistering criticism", "caustic jokes about political assassination, talk-show hosts and medical ethics", "a sulfurous denunciation", "a vitriolic critique"

    synonyms : acerb , acerbic , acid , acrid , bitter , blistering , sulfurous , sulphurous , virulent , vitriolic

    Jim is despised for making blunt and caustic remarks in public. -added by Aswathy_inlas
